@import url(http://fonts.googleapis.com/earlyaccess/nanumgothic.css);
@charset "utf-8";

/*** 기본 ***/
body{
margin:0 0 0 0;

scrollbar-highlight-color: #DFE1E3;
scrollbar-shadow-color: #DFE1E3; 
scrollbar-arrow-color: #A5CADB;
scrollbar-face-color: #F4F6F8; 
scrollbar-3dlight-color: white;
scrollbar-darkshadow-color: white;
scrollbar-track-color: white;}




img{border:0;} /*링크 걸린 이미지 border 자동 생성*/


table,select,textarea {
	margin:0 0 0 0;
	font-size: 12px;
	color: #333333;
	line-height: 140%;
}


/****************************** common **********************************/


input {color: #555555; font-size: 11px; font-family:돋움; }

a { text-decoration: none; color:#666666;}
a:link {font-weight:normal; color:#666666;}
a:hover {color:#3492a3;}
a:active {color:#3492a3;}

img { border: 0; }
form { margin: 0; }


 사이트맵  
.sitemap { text-decoration:none; font-family: "돋움"; font-size: 12px; color:#23A6D1;font-weight:bold;}
.sitemap:visited {text-decoration:none; font-family: "돋움"; font-size: 12px; color:#23A6D1;font-weight:bold;}
.sitemap:hover {text-decoration:none; font-family: "돋움"; font-size: 12px; color: #23A6D1;font-weight:bold;}
.sitemap:active {text-decoration:none; font-family: "돋움"; font-size: 12px; color: #23A6D1;font-weight:bold;}
.sitemap:link {text-decoration:none; font-family: "돋움"; font-size: 12px; color: #23A6D1;font-weight:bold;}

#view_info{clear:both; height:225px; width:326px;}
.scrollbox2 {width:310; height:225; overflow:auto; padding:0px 0px 0px 3px; border:0; scrollbar-face-color: #cccccc; 
scrollbar-highlight-color: #cccccc;
scrollbar-shadow-color: #cccccc; 
scrollbar-arrow-color: #cccccc;
scrollbar-face-color: white; 
scrollbar-3dlight-color: white;
scrollbar-darkshadow-color: white;
scrollbar-track-color: white;
}

#view_info01{clear:both; height:200px; width:294px;}
.scrollbox3 {width:278; height:180; overflow:auto; padding:0px 0px 0px 3px; border:0; scrollbar-face-color: #ffffff; 
scrollbar-highlight-color: #cccccc;
scrollbar-shadow-color: #cccccc; 
scrollbar-arrow-color: #cccccc;
scrollbar-face-color: white; 
scrollbar-3dlight-color: white;
scrollbar-darkshadow-color: white;
scrollbar-track-color: white;
}

.input_box01{
BORDER-RIGHT: #cccccc 1px solid; 
BORDER-TOP: #cccccc 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#cccccc 1px solid; 
BORDER-BOTTOM: #cccccc 1px solid; 
HEIGHT: 15px; BACKGROUND-COLOR: #ffffff;}
.input_box02{
BORDER-RIGHT: #cccccc 1px solid; 
BORDER-TOP: #cccccc 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#cccccc 1px solid; 
BORDER-BOTTOM: #cccccc 1px solid; 
HEIGHT: 180px; BACKGROUND-COLOR: #ffffff;}

.input_box03{
BORDER-RIGHT: #cccccc 1px solid; 
BORDER-TOP: #cccccc 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#cccccc 1px solid; 
BORDER-BOTTOM: #cccccc 1px solid; 
HEIGHT: 20px; BACKGROUND-COLOR: #ffffff;}

TEXTAREA {scrollbar-highlight-color: #cccccc;

scrollbar-arrow-color: #cccccc;
scrollbar-face-color: white; 
scrollbar-3dlight-color: white;
scrollbar-darkshadow-color: white;
scrollbar-track-color: white;
}


/* work */	   
.work_tit {color:#ffffff; font-weight: bold;}	  

/* board */
input.text {font: normal 9pt 돋움; border: 1px solid #CFCFCF;}
input.file {padding: 2px 0 0 2px; border: 1px solid #999999; border-color: #999999 #cccccc #cccccc #999999;}
input.radio, input.checkbox { margin: 0 0 1px 0; vertical-align: middle;}
div.dot { border-bottom: 1px dotted #cccccc; margin:20px 0px 40px 0px; width:100%; text-align:center; }


.input_green1{
BORDER-RIGHT: #D5DCC6 1px solid; 
BORDER-TOP: #D5DCC6 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#D5DCC6 1px solid; 
BORDER-BOTTOM: #D5DCC6 1px solid; 
HEIGHT: 18px; BACKGROUND-COLOR: #ffffff;
}

.input_gray1{
BORDER-RIGHT: #CCCCCC 1px solid; 
BORDER-TOP: #CCCCCC 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#CCCCCC 1px solid; 
BORDER-BOTTOM: #CCCCCC 1px solid; 
HEIGHT: 20px; BACKGROUND-COLOR: #ffffff;
}

.input_gray2{
BORDER-RIGHT: #D9D9D9 1px solid; 
BORDER-TOP: #D9D9D9 1px solid; 
FONT-SIZE: 9pt; 
BORDER-LEFT: #D9D9D9 1px solid; 
BORDER-BOTTOM: #D9D9D9 1px solid; 
HEIGHT: 18px; BACKGROUND-COLOR: #ffffff;
}


.nanum {
	font-family: "굴림";
	font-size: 12px;
	font-weight: normal;
	color: #333333;
}

.nanum1 {
	font-family: "NanumGothic";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
}

.graydotumB {
	font-family: "돋움";
	font-size: 12px;
	font-weight: bold;
	color: #666666;
}
.nanumB {
	font-family: "NanumGothic";
	font-size: 16px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	color: #454545;
}

.Dotum11 {
	font-family: "돋움";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: 676767;
	}


.menu1 {
	font-family: "NanumGothic";
	font-size: 14px;
	font-weight: bold;
	color: 454545;
	text-indent: 35px;
	background-image: url(../img/menu_bg.gif);
}
.menu1:link {
	font-family: "NanumGothic";
	font-size: 14px;
	font-weight: bold;
	color: 454545;
	text-indent: 35px;
	background-image: url(../img/menu_bg.gif);
}
.menu1:hover {
	font-family: "NanumGothic";
	font-size: 14px;
	font-weight: bold;
	color: #ffffff;
	text-indent: 35px;
	background-image: url(../img/menu_over.png);
}

.history {
	font-family: "HYnamB";
	font-size: 24px;
	font-style: normal;
	font-weight: bolder;
	color: #569cb4;
	line-height: 35px;
}
/*회원소개*/
.dotum0 {font-family: "dotum";font-size: 13px;font-weight: bold;color: #333333;}
.dotum0:visited {font-family: "dotum";font-size: 13px;font-weight: bold;color: #333333;}
.dotum0:link {font-family: "dotum";font-size: 13px;font-weight: bold;color: #333333;}
.dotum0:hover {font-family: "dotum";font-size: 13px;font-weight: bold;color: #3492a3;}
.dotum0:active {font-family: "dotum";font-size: 13px;font-weight: bold;color: #3492a3;}

.dotum {font-family: "돋움";font-size: 12px;font-style: normal;font-weight: normal;color: #333333;}
.dotum:link {font-family: "돋움";font-size: 12px;font-style: normal;font-weight: normal;color: #333333;}
.dotum:hover {font-family: "돋움";font-size: 12px;font-style: normal;font-weight: normal;color: #3492a3;}
.dotum12 {
	font-family: "돋움";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
}
.dotumB13 {
	font-family: "돋움";
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#333333;
}
.dotumwhite13 {
	font-family: "돋움";
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	color: #FFFFFF;
	text-indent: 35px;
}
.dotumwhite13B {
	font-family: "돋움";
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#FFFFFF;
	text-indent: 35px;
}

.dotumblack13 {
	font-family: "돋움";
	font-size: 13px;
	font-style: normal;
	font-weight: normal;
	color: #000000;
	text-indent: 15px;
}
.dotumblack13B {
	font-family: "돋움";
	font-size: 13px;
	font-style: normal;
	font-weight: bold;
	color: #000000;
	text-indent: 15px;
}
.dotumgray11 {
	font-family: "돋움";
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	color: #848383;
	text-decoration: underline;
}
.dotum {
	font-family: "돋움";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#666666;
	text-indent: 20px;
}
.dotum12 {
	font-family: "돋움";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#666666;

}


.dotumgreen12 {
	font-family: "돋움";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#2fa59b;
}

.dotum_12 {
	
	font-family: "돋움";
	font-size: 12px;
	font-style: normal;
	font-weight: normal;
	color: #333333;
	text-indent: 25px;
}
/*조달레프트*/
.left_menu{ font-family:"NanumGothic"; color: #606060; font-weight:bold; text-decoration: none; text-align:left; padding:5px 0px 0px 32px; height:30px; font-size:13px;}
.left_menu:link{ font-family:"NanumGothic"; color: #606060; font-weight:bold; text-decoration: none; text-align:left; padding-left:32px; padding-top:5px; height:25px; font-size:13px;}
.left_menu:hover{ font-family:"NanumGothic"; color: #3d6b9f; font-weight:bold; text-decoration: none; background:url(/img/menuo_bg.gif); text-align:left; padding-left:32px; padding-top:5px; height:30px; font-size:14px;}
.left_menu:active{ font-family:"NanumGothic"; color: #3d6b9f; font-weight:bold; text-decoration: none; background:url(/img/menuo_bg.gif); text-align:left; padding-left:32px; padding-top:5px; height:30px; font-size:14px;}

.left_menuon{ font-family:"NanumGothic"; color: #3d6b9f; font-weight:bold; text-decoration: none; background:url(/img/menuo_bg.gif); text-align:left; padding:5px 0px 0px 32px; height:30px; font-size:14px;}
.left_menuon:link{ font-family:"NanumGothic"; color: #3d6b9f; font-weight:bold; text-decoration: none; background:url(/img/menuo_bg.gif); text-align:left; padding:5px 0px 0px 32px; height:30px; font-size:14px;}
.left_menuon:hover{ font-family:"NanumGothic"; color: #3d6b9f; font-weight:bold; text-decoration: none; background:url(/img/menuo_bg.gif); text-align:left; padding:5px 0px 0px 32px; height:30px; font-size:14px;}


/*조합회원*/
.member {font-family: "돋움";font-size: 12px;font-weight: bold;color: #007c72;}
.member:visited {font-family: "돋움";font-size: 12px;font-weight: bold;color: #007c72;}
.member:link {font-family: "돋움";font-size: 12px;font-weight: bold;color: #007c72;}
.member:hover {font-family: "돋움";font-size: 12px;font-weight: bold;color: #959595;}

.m_img {text-align:center; position:relative; z-index:0;}
.img_numberbox { position:relative; top:0px; left:0px;  z-index:1; }
.img_number { position:absolute; right:15px; bottom:10px; z-index:1; }
.img_number p {width:24px; float:left;}
